pull down to refresh

True, btcpuzzle.info is a real world test of brute force limits long before quantum computers arrive.

It’s the math not the BTC that sets the challenge. Low entropy keys are what make it feasible.

btcpuzzle.info is a real world test of brute force limits

Pollard's Kangaroo is faster than brute force

reply
21 sats \ 2 replies \ @OT 5h

What's that?

reply

Pollard's Kangaroo is an algorithm for solving the discrete logarithm problem (or in the Bitcoin case: solving the elliptic curve discrete logarithm problem (ECDLP)) where you already know that the secret scalar you are trying to find is within a certain range.


You know (the public key)
You know (the generator point of secp256k1)
You are trying to find (the private key)

The time complexity of Pollard's Kangaroo is
The time complexity of a naive brute force search is

reply

Pollard’s Kangaroo is a classical algorithm It’s useful if you’re doing a classical attack on a known range of private keys, but it’s nowhere near as fast as what a quantum computer could theoretically do.

reply